I feel dumb asking this question but here goes:

What exactly is a Let's Play episode / series?

I get the general idea of it; it's people recording themselves playing the game, usually with commentary. But I'm wondering if I'm missing anything. Is there anything special about "Let's Play" recording/streaming that makes it different than any other ol' recording/streaming? Or is "Let's Play" just a term folks have ended up using that means "recording/streaming of playing the game with commentary"?

lol I remember way back in the old days of youtube where they were just called playthroughs or walkthroughs, then all of a sudden one day I just saw videos titled Let's Play everywhere.

playthroughs/walkthroughs actually are something different. These videos usually come with no or not much commentary, and the commentary is just about the game and what is happeneing, why something is done the way it is done etc, while a let's play always has commentary, and this commentary does not need to be related too much to what is happening on the screen. No doubt let's plays evolved of the video type you mentioned, but they are indeed different.

There's a good Lets Play, which is done by an experienced player who provides useful information on the way through. This was the original format for a Lets Play which is done in more of a walkthrough style. And there's a bad Lets Play, where the only interesting content is the commentator(s) and the stuff that they say. Typically this person is blindly playing the game and rambles about him or herself acting as a personality.

I dunno if you can classify those two styles as "good" and "bad"... it all depends on what you want out of the Let's Play.

If you just want to see the game - a visual Demo, if you will - than both styles can be equally useful.

If you've played the game but want to master it, than the Something Awful Informative style is going to be better for you.

If you want pure entertainment, then the edge is going to go to the Personality Plays While Yakking style.

I wouldn't say one is "good" and one is "bad" when both styles have ups and downs and appeal to different audiences.
